Summary:

In this role, you will be a strategic sourcing resource, dedicated to delivering best in class contracting strategies and expertise that result in supply chain cost reductions.  You will accomplish this by contributing to all aspects of supply chain strategic sourcing processes including opportunity identification, strategy building, contract development, negotiations, documentation, and implementation. You develop a customer-specific contract strategy to reduce spending, improve operational efficiencies, maximize delivered value and ultimately achieve a higher level of member satisfaction by becoming a trusted advisor.     

 Responsibilities:
  • Strong oral and written negotiation and contracting skills.  Thorough understanding of contracts, including the ability to comprehend and draft language involving complex contract terms and conditions. Able to identify contractual risks and propose alternate language toward a solution.
  • Develop customized contract strategy recommendations for more complex contracting needs.
  • Work independently with internal and external stakeholders to develop contracts for specific client requirements including more complex contracting needs.
  • Work independently with legal team to negotiate terms and conditions of complex contracts. Partner with legal resources to explain difficult concepts or unique situations that require potential deviation from standard contract.
  • Ensure contract compliance with terms and conditions necessary to achieve cost savings.
  • Design and deliver communication strategies to message recommendations, successes, opportunities and challenges, including for more complex contracting needs to leadership and key stakeholders.
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ders; supports relationship development with senior leaders.
  • Maintain strong business relationships with manufacturers across all product lines.
  • Work independently with minimum supervision and juggle multiple priorities in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Maintain timely achievement of all assigned sourcing initiatives ensuring activities adhere to all established policies and procedures and standards of business conduct.
Qualifications:
  • Relevant degree preferred in Supply Chain, Health care, Business, Finance, Legal,or IT; Advanced degree desired.
  • 5 or more years' experience working in a contracting, contract management or supply chain related role required.
  • Strong healthcare contracting background is preferred with a focus on successful contract negotiations.
  • Ability to effectively present and help others to present complex information in a summary fashion utilizing Microsoft tool required.
  • Must possess strong relationship building, customer service and strategic partnering skills.
  • Ability to work efficiently and productively in a fast paced environment.
  • Willingness to travel.

What We Do

Vizient, Inc., the nation’s largest health care performance improvement company, serves more than 50% of the nation’s acute care providers, which includes 97% of the nation’s academic medical centers, and more than 20% of ambulatory care providers. Vizient provides expertise, analytics and advisory services, as well as a contract portfolio that represents more than $130 billion in annual purchasing volume.

Vizient is based in Dallas and has offices in 20 metropolitan areas across the United States. We have 4,000 employees with a breadth of expertise, experience and compassion, who are eager to develop and implement solutions that advance health care for the greater good.
